Frequently Asked Questions

What is the Repit School Score for Middleton Elementary?
Middleton Elementary has a Repit School Score of 81 out of 100, earning a grade of B+. This score evaluates class size (student-teacher ratio), funding levels, and resources rather than just test scores.
How many students attend Middleton Elementary?
Middleton Elementary has 369 students enrolled for the 2024-25 school year. The student-to-teacher ratio is 13.2:1.
What grades does Middleton Elementary serve?
Middleton Elementary serves grades Pre-K – 06 and is classified as a School. This is a public school.
How much funding does Middleton Elementary receive per student?
Middleton Elementary receives $12,112 in per-pupil spending from its district. This is around the national average.
